Bandits abduct OPC chieftain, two others during ransom delivery in Kwara

Tension and confusion have gripped Oko-Irese in the Irepodun Local Government Area of Kwara State following the reported abduction of an Oodua Peoples Congress (OPC) leader, Comrade Bayo Fabiyi, and two others.

Fabiyi, along with a driver and an associate, were ambushed and kidnapped by heavily armed men while travelling to deliver a ransom intended to secure the release of an earlier abducted community member.

Sources familiar with the incident revealed that the rescue team was transporting approximately ₦30 million in cash, five motorcycles, and three bags of rice demanded by the terrorists. 

Tragically, it was later learned that the original victim had already been killed by the kidnappers before the delivery team arrived—a grim development the team was entirely unaware of when they set out.

The abductors reportedly instructed the ransom team via phone to proceed deep into a forested area along the Kwara-Kogi border route, where they were subsequently seized at gunpoint.

Local sources also claimed that Fabiyi had sought spiritual consultation before embarking on the hazardous journey and was explicitly warned against making the trip, but he chose to disregard the warning.

It was further gathered that the families did not immediately report the incident to security agencies out of fear.

When contacted, the Kwara State Commissioner of Police, Ojo Adekimi, stated that the state command has not yet received an official report concerning the alleged kidnapping. 

He assured the public, however, that the police would immediately launch a full investigation once a formal complaint is lodged.
